An international whole genome study to definitively map heritable risk in sarcomas [ 2017 - 2017 ]

Research Grant

[Cite as https://purl.org/au-research/grants/nhmrc/1125042]

Researchers: Prof David Thomas (Principal investigator) ,  Dr Mandy Ballinger Dr Mark Cowley

Brief description We want to understand why some people get sarcomas, and others do not. This is likely due to genetic causes, because these cancers affect the young. We now have the tools to address this question, and have created the largest and best characterised study of sarcoma families in the world upon which to apply these tools. This project will create an enduring foundation for research into the genetic basis of sarcomas for the next 20 years.

Funding Amount $AUD 836,550.00

Funding Scheme Project Grants

Notes Standard Project Grant
